* PlayingAgainstType: Creator/DavidWarner is primarily known for playing serious characters but he completely lets loose and plays the Lobe with a manic energy. On the DVD commentaries, the production crew notes that this is one of the few straight comedic roles Warner's taken in a decades long career.

* DescendedCreator: Paul Rugg as Freakazoid. It was more of a fluke, as no suitable actor had been found and Rugg was just trying to provide an example of how the voice should sound. However, Steven Spielberg heard the performance and thought it was great, so Rugg inadvertently got the role.
** Writer/producer John P. [=McCann=] as Dexter's dad, Douglas Douglas.

** The show was never popular amongst WB executives, who didn't like how the ratings skewed much higher than they intended. It ultimately ended after two seasons when a regime change in studio management decided to clear just about everything out of their SaturdayMorningCartoon lineup. To justify this, they instituted an ad gimmick called "Big Kids Come First", where all the adult-skewing cartoons were aired earlier than the ones skewing for younger kids, making sure that nobody watched anything and ensuring that ratings dropped low enough to justify a massive overhaul.

* WhatCouldHaveBeen: The original idea was for the series to be a fairly straightforward superhero show with comedic overtones (basically, [[{{Batman}} The Joker]] as a good guy) with Bruce Timm in charge. Spielberg, however, asked for a full-blown comedy. Timm bowed out, as he honestly thought he wouldn't do a full-blown comedy concept justice. This is perhaps a textbook example of ExecutiveMeddling ''improving'' a show. (The ''[[WesternAnimation/BatmanTheAnimatedSeries New Batman Adventures]]'' episode "Beware The Creeper" is a glimpse of how Timm and Dini would have done ''Freakazoid!'')

* CreatorBacklash: Freakazoid's "low bridge" chant in ''Dance of Doom'' was hastily adlibbed by actor/writer Paul Rugg and was only meant as a place-holder until he and the rest of the crew could think of something better. When it ended up being in the finished episode, he was not pleased, to say the least.

* ThrowItIn: See that SugarWiki/MomentOfAwesome from the first episode? Originally Freakazoid was just supposed to say "No!", but Paul Rugg improvised the rant.
** According to the DVD commentary, it apparently went on for over 10 minutes, becoming increasingly disjointed and profane; they cut it off right before the cursing started.
